首页
学习
活动
专区
圈层
工具
发布
社区首页 >问答首页 >对于CSS字体家族属性,'Helvetica Neue‘与"Helvetica Neue“和' Roboto’与Roboto是相同的吗?

对于CSS字体家族属性,'Helvetica Neue‘与"Helvetica Neue“和' Roboto’与Roboto是相同的吗?
EN

Stack Overflow用户
提问于 2018-07-21 13:24:26
回答 1查看 1K关注 0票数 1

我发现人们写的CSS是这样的

代码语言:javascript
复制
h1 {font-family: "Helvetica Neue"}
h1 {font-family: 'Helvetica Neue'}
h1 {font-family: 'Roboto'}
h1 {font-family: Roboto}

我看到大多数人更多地使用''Roboto',而不是Roboto

有什么细微的区别吗?

顺便说一句,我问这个问题是因为我在Google字体上看到了这个:

如果没有区别,为什么谷歌还要费心在其中添加'

EN

回答 1

Stack Overflow用户

发布于 2018-07-21 13:49:43

您总是可以将特定的字体系列名称放在引号中,双引号或单引号,因此Roboto、"Roboto“和”Roboto“是等效的。只有CSS定义的通用字体系列名称(如sans-serif )必须不带引号。

与流行的想法相反,字体名称由空格分隔的名称组成,如Helvetica Neue,不需要引用。然而,规范建议“引用包含空格、数字或除连字符以外的标点符号的字体系列名称”。

票数 2
EN
页面原文内容由Stack Overflow提供。腾讯云小微IT领域专用引擎提供翻译支持
原文链接:

https://stackoverflow.com/questions/51453082

复制
相关文章

相似问题

领券
问题归档专栏文章快讯文章归档关键词归档开发者手册归档开发者手册 Section 归档